Our screening psychologists rate candidates on a scale from A-F, but they do not state whether the findings render the candidate psychologically suitable or unsuitable. Is that sufficient for POST’s purposes?

0

A.No. The psychological evaluation report must include a determination of the candidate’s psychological suitability for exercising the powers of a peace officer. During compliance reviews, POST looks for a signed document from the psychologist stating that the candidate was evaluated according to POST regulations and was found to be psychologically suitable.
